5.0 out of 5 stars A Must Read for Seminarians of ALL COLORS!, November 10, 1999
By 
This review is from: Stony the Road We Trod (Paperback)
Though this book is edited by a heavy brother in Cain Hope Felder, each chapter is written by a different black scholar. This makes for some deep and fresh new perspectives of blacks in the bible, the bible itself, and how others see the race through the bible.

Chapters 7 & 10, I found, are the most interesting. Once you get into it, you won't be able to put it down.

Most other books try to talk "around" the bible by comparing it to other ancient writings, but this book goes straight to the source and deals directly with the bible, and its ancient writers and interpreters.

It's Good.
